Transaction 28299ad963f1830c41729829491a6a6c52bd16363faeb19864b02ebad314e607

2 Input
2 Outputs
  • 28299ad963f1830c41729829491a6a6c52bd16363faeb19864b02ebad314e607:0
  • value  108726096
    address  12gse1sXzcufNv1ze4QqGAVkJdNhzdNY2b
  • 28299ad963f1830c41729829491a6a6c52bd16363faeb19864b02ebad314e607:1
  • value  51083212
    address  1HtqDMWgn6186e8t3EesZQiw7gNbaPJfJH